[0005] The abandoned object detection algorithm in the prior art needs precise detection and tracking process. When the scene is complicated, it will not only cause a large number of false detections but also greatly increase the computational complexity of the system. In order to solve the problems of the prior art, the present invention The purpose is to detect abandoned objects effectively, conveniently and accurately. To this end, a method for detecting abandoned objects based on video and without tracking process is provided.

[0028] Traditional video-based abandoned object detection methods usually require a tracking process, and complex scenes pose great challenges for accurate tracking. Therefore, the accuracy of this method is poor, and the practicability is not good. The abandoned object detection without tracking process plays an important role in improving the accurate detection of abandoned objects in the monitoring scene by the monitoring system because it does not include the tracking process. Abstract

The invention discloses a method for detecting a derelict without a tracking process, which comprises the following steps: extracting pixel points probably belonging to the derelict from each frame of an image input by a camera by using a method based on the pixel points, and updating a Gaussian mixture model of a corresponding position by using RGB color information of each pixel point probably belonging to the derelict; and inputting the RGB color information of each pixel point in the image into the updated corresponding Gaussian mixture model, detecting out the pixel points matching with the color information describing the derelict probably appearing at the pixel point of the corresponding position, finishing the detection of the derelict in a video, and giving an alarm if a derelict is detected. The derelict detection without the tracking process contains no tracking process so that the derelict detection plays a very important role of improving the precise detection on the derelict in a monitored scene by a monitoring system in a complex scene. The method can be applied to an intelligent video monitoring system for the help of recognizing the derelict in a public scene so as to improve the security of public places.
